Milford, De vs Kengtung Climate & Distance Between

Myanmar flag
  • The distance between Milford, De, Usa and Kengtung, Myanmar is approximately 13,287 km or 8,256 mi.
  • To reach Milford, De in this distance one would set out from Kengtung bearing 355.2°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Milford, De bearing 185.8° or S .
  • Milford, De has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Kengtung has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Milford, De is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Kengtung is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 10.1 °C (18.1°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.3 °C (27.5°F) more in Milford, De.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 193.8 mm (7.6 in) less which is equivalent to 193.8 l/m² (4.76 US gal/ft²) or 1,938,000 l/ha (207,185 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.2° lower in Milford, De than in Kengtung.
